Encryption to PowerPoint Presentation Click the Microsoft Office button on top right of the current page. Go to the prepare option and click on it. Various options are displayed and select Encrypt Document. In the password box, type and retype the password and click ok.
Go to File > Info. Select Protect Presentation, point to Restrict Permission by People, and then select Restricted Access. In the Permissions dialog box, select Restrict permission to this presentation, and then assign the access levels that you want for each user.

Part 2: How to Turn off Read only in PowerPoint for Mac OS Step 1: Go to Finder and get your PowerPoint presentation, right click and choose Get Info. Step 2: Uncheck the locked option under General settings. Then, go to Sharing & Permission to change every Privilege to Read & Write.

To lock a shape or object in PowerPoint, users can go to Selection Pane (under Shapes) and select the “Lock” option, or right-click over the object to lock and then click Lock option, which is available in the context menu.

How to Enable Editing in PowerPoint? (Disabling Protected View) Step 1: To get started, open PowerPoint, Word or Excel file and go to File –> Options. Step 2: In the dialogue box that pops up go to Trust Center and click Trust Center Settings. Step 3: In the next step, go to Protected View section.
